Sysaid: SysAid ships cloud and on-premise editions; on-prem instances must be network-reachable from Stacksync, and the legacy V0 API uses session-cookie login instead of tokens. TimescaleDB: Continuous aggregates materialize rollups incrementally instead of recomputing them on every query. Change detection on Sysaid: Webhooks (beta) push sr.created and sr.updated events with changed-field diffs and an X-Sysaid-Signature; otherwise poll the /sr endpoint filtering on update_time.gte. On TimescaleDB: Log-based capture via PostgreSQL logical decoding where the deployment allows it — hypertable changes surface on the underlying chunk tables and must be remapped to the parent — or timestamp-based polling on time columns; regular Postgres tables replicate through standard logical replication.
